The predicted thioredoxin fold of ROXY9 positions the putative redox active cysteines in the C21CLC24 motif in a way that an intramolecular disulfide may be formed among Cys21 and Cys24, similar to the disulfide identified in CPYC-type GRXs32,33 (Fig. 1a). Typically, the catalytic cysteine is subjected to the solvent, when the resolving cysteine is buried, a pattern which is also observed for GRXC2 and ROXY9 (Supplementary Table one). To offer experimental evidence for the existence of the disulfide and to find out its midpoint redox likely at pH 7.0, strep-MBP-ROXY9 was incubated with different ratios of DTT/dithiane, which—as calculated via the Nernst equation—interprets into redox potentials among −290 and −210 mV at this pH. The redox states were monitored and quantified by alkylation of free thiol teams with 5 kDa methoxy maleimide polyethylene glycol (mmPEG) and subsequent analysis of the protein by non-cutting down SDS pol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(Website page)33,34. Upon treatment of strep-MBP-ROXY9 with ten mM DTT and subsequent alkylation in the TCA-precipitated protein within the existence of one% SDS, the mobility in the protein was decreased due to the addition of mmPEG to your five reduced cysteines from the ROXY9 moiety from the protein (Fig.

Course I glutaredoxins (GRXs) are just about ubiquitous proteins that catalyse the glutathione (GSH)-dependent reduction of largely glutathionylated substrates. In land vegetation, a 3rd class of GRXs has evolved (class III). Course III GRXs regulate the exercise of TGA transcription variables through nevertheless unexplored mechanisms. Right here we clearly show that Arabidopsis thaliana class III GRX ROXY9 is inactive being an oxidoreductase on extensively used design substrates. Glutathionylation of the Energetic web page cysteine, a prerequisite for enzymatic action, takes place only below remarkably oxidizing situations founded with the GSH/glutathione disulfide (GSSG) redox pair, although course I GRXs are easily glutathionylated even at very adverse GSH/GSSG redox potentials.
, Pretty much no info is accessible for course III GRXs. This has been as a result of encountered challenges when purifying recombinant proteins expressed in E. coli30. Here, we succeeded in acquiring milligram quantities of course III GRX ROXY9 from Arabidopsis thaliana by implementing the baculovirus expression system in insect cells.

As summarized in various reviews7,eight,nine,10,11, GRXs are characterized by a thioredoxin fold which consists of a central four-stranded β-sheet surrounded by a few α-helices. They share a conserved ‘Lively web page’ originally of helix one with the thioredoxin fold. The ‘Energetic internet site’ is often a variant on the sequence CPYC at school I GRXs and an incredibly conserved CGFS motif at school II GRXs. GRXs interact with the tripeptide glutathione (GSH), which serves as an electron donor with the reduction of disulfides by course I GRXs or for a co-issue to coordinate FeS clusters at school II GRXs. When working as thiol-disulfide oxidoreductases, GRXs can operate like thioredoxins in reducing disulfide bridges by forming a blended disulfide involving the catalytic cysteine with the Energetic web site (CysA) and also the client protein.
